< 返回新闻公共列表

如何在Apache和Windows上安装SSL证书?

发布时间:2021-12-29 14:32:10

如果您在主机上订购证书,它的安装是半自动的——您只需要进行最低限度的设置,将文件上传到服务器(检查域的权限),然后从 http 重定向到 https。但是,情况并非总是如此,因为并非每个托管商都提供安装证书的服务。所以在本文中,我们将告诉您如何在Apache和Windows上安装SSL证书


如何在Apache和Windows上安装SSL证书?.jpg


大家可以按照以下分步指南,您将在5分钟内完成此任务。


一、安装SSL证书需要什么?要在Apache和Windows上安装证书,您需要:

1、创建 CSR 请求时会生成私钥(也称为密钥);

2、访问托管站点的 Apache 服务器;

3、域本身的证书

4、安装证书本身的过程不依赖于使用什么CMS(Opencart、WordPress 或任何其他)。CMS设置中的主要内容是使用HTTPS的权限。


二、如何在Apache和Windows上安装SSL证书?分别包括六个步骤:

1、购买 SSL。您可以在价格和功能方面找到不同的选择。例如,EssentialSSL 被认为是最便宜的证书之一,它只提供组织存在的证明。EV SSL 已经为用户提供了最大的可信度,因为它表明了最高的可靠性。

2、颁发证书后,需要配置Apache和Windows。需要使用收到的密钥将证书(中间证书和主要证书)保存在Web服务器上的单独文件夹中。

3、安装证书链。对于Apache和Windows,使用文本编辑器打开所有证书,并将它们全部复制到一个文件中,从中间证书(中级 3、中级 2、中级 1)到根证书 - 根证书。将每个证书放在一个新行上很重要。

4、生成的文件必须移动到域的密钥和证书所在的同一文件夹中。

5、在Web服务器的配置文件中进行更改。为此,请在“虚拟主机”块和文件“httpd.conf”中添加几行:SSLEngine on(允许 SSL 工作),以及密钥文件的路径、证书的路径域,证书链。请注意,文件名和路径可能不同。请务必使用与您的情况相关的那些。

6、保存“httpd.conf”文件并重启网络服务器(apachectl restart)。

在Apache和Windows上安装 SSL 证书遵循相同的算法,命令的语法类似于 Linux PC 的语法。但是,要将文件从本地计算机传输到服务器,您需要 WinSCP 程序(因此您可以通过 SSH 连接并将证书拖放到远程目录中)。  


三、安装控制

如果您按照说明进行操作,最终结果将是在Apache和Windows上成功安装证书。要检查一切进行得如何,请使用 HTTPS 协议在浏览器中运行 Web 服务器。如果安装正确,您会注意到窗口顶部会出现一个挂锁图标。如果单击此图标,您将看到有关安装在站点上的 SSL 证书的信息。


如何在Apache和Windows上安装SSL证书的详细流程小编就讲到这里。如果您遇到困难,无法自行解决问题,请联系深圳市恒讯科技。



/template/Home/Zkeys724/PC/Static